Output fa95afbb3c121c58f1deaa2b973fb33b4c0f2802e45f1926cc67b93671cc53ce:1

value
24704855
script pubkey
OP_0 OP_PUSHBYTES_20 1a98d586b369406c31fe22009ecb2bbee7e70dbb
address
bc1qr2vdtp4nd9qxcv07ygqfajethmn7wrdmgsa7gc
transaction
fa95afbb3c121c58f1deaa2b973fb33b4c0f2802e45f1926cc67b93671cc53ce
confirmations
246134
spent
true